The word 'desorientaremos' is a future tense verb form. It is syllabified as des-o-rien-ta-re-mos, with stress on the penultimate syllable 're'. It consists of the prefix 'des-', the root 'orient-', and the suffix '-aremos'. The syllabification follows standard Spanish CV, V, and CVC rules, with the penultimate stress rule applying.
Definitions
- 1
To disorient, to cause someone to lose their sense of direction or understanding.
We will disorient.
“Los agentes desorientaremos a los manifestantes.”
“Desorientaremos a nuestros oponentes con tácticas inesperadas.”

Penultimate Stress Rule
Words ending in vowels, 'n', or 's' are stressed on the penultimate syllable unless marked with an acute accent.
- The 'r' in 'orientaremos' is a single tap /ɾ/, not a trill /r/, in this position.
